A comprehensive phonics lesson plan pdf typically includes several key components: clear learning targets tied to specific phonemic skills; step-by-step activity sequences; printable worksheets for hands-on practice; and formative assessment checkpoints. For example, beginning with sound isolation exercises helps young learners distinguish individual phonemes within words—a vital first step. Following this, blending practice merges sounds into recognizable syllables and eventually full words. Including multisensory tools such as rhyming games or letter tracing reinforces retention and caters to diverse learners. Visual aids embedded in the plan enhance memory recall by linking sounds to images or gestures. By organizing content this way, educators deliver structured yet adaptable lessons that support long-term reading success.
